Top 5 2D Anime Games on iOS in Netherlands Q2 2023
Explore the performance of the top 5 2D anime games on iOS in the Netherlands during Q2 2023, with insights on downloads, revenue, and active users.
During the second quarter of 2023, the top 5 2D anime games on the iOS platform in the Netherlands showcased varied performance trends in terms of downloads, revenue, and active users. Here’s a closer look at each app's performance based on data from Sensor Tower.
Hero Wars: Alliance from Nexters Global LTD experienced fluctuations in weekly revenue, peaking at approximately $13.8K in the week of May 22. Downloads saw a significant spike in early May, reaching around 2.6K in the week of May 8, but later decreased to 227 by the end of June. Active users showed a peak of around 6K in mid-May but declined to approximately 3.6K by the end of June.
Doll Dress Up: Makeup Games from TapNation saw its highest weekly downloads in late May, with around 1.3K. The app's active users also increased steadily, peaking at roughly 4.7K in mid-June before slightly declining to about 4.3K by the end of June.
YOYO Doll: Girl Dress Up Games by Beijing Sanyi Mutual Entertainment Technology Development Co., Ltd. had modest download numbers, with a high of 351 in late April. The active user count started at approximately 1.1K in late March and gradually decreased to around 671 by the end of June.
Gacha Life from Lunime Inc. maintained relatively stable download numbers, peaking at 264 in early April. Active users remained consistent throughout the quarter, with a slight dip to 3.5K in mid-June before recovering to around 3.8K by the end of June.
Anime Avatar Maker ASMR by Tran Hoang Ha, despite being a new release in mid-May, showed a notable increase in downloads, peaking at 534 in late May. Active users also saw a rise, reaching 531 in the same period, before declining to 270 by the end of June.
